    • An interfacial pressure at the interface between the inner peripheral surface of a receiving port of a fixed bushing and the outer peripheral surface of the fore-end part of an insulation sleeve is ensured. The arrester of this invention is provided with the insulation sleeve (1) having a conductor (2) at its fore-end part, an arrester elements stack (4) inserted in an inside of the insulation sleeve (1) through a high-voltage electrode (3), an earthed electrode (5) arranged at the rear-end part side of the arrester elements stack (4), a coil-shaped spring (8) arranged at the rear-end part side of the earthed electrode (5) concentrically to the insulation sleeve (1), a metal case (6) surrounding the insulation sleeve (1), the earthed electrode (5) and the spring (8), and a sealing member (7) installed at the opening port of the rear-end part side of the metal case (6). The outer diameter of the rear-end part side of the insulation sleeve (1) is smaller than the outer diameter of the center part of the insulation sleeve (1) . Also, a tapered outer surface (13) is provided at the outer circumference of the fore-end part (11) of the insulation sleeve (1).

    • The reduction of the number of parts and the improvement of the sealing characteristic of the oil-stopping part are attempted. A metal fitting integration type stress-relief cone of this invention is provided with the stress-relief cone (2) which comprises a cylindrical rubber-like elastic body which is installed at an outer circumference of a cable core (11) and a metal fitting (3) which surrounds the cable core (11) and is provided integrally at a low-voltage side of the stress-relief cone (2). The stress-relief cone (2) is provided with a cylindrical semi-conducting body part (5) which is arranged at the low-voltage side and has a bell-mouthed electric-field stress-control part (51) in an end of a high-voltage side, a insulating body part (6) which is arranged at the high-voltage side and whose end of the low-voltage side is provided concentrically and continuously to the semi-conducting body part (5) at the electric-field stress-control part (51), and a cylindrical insulation protective layer (7) which is arranged continuously at the end of the low-voltage side of the insulating body part (6) and is provided integrally at the outer circumference of the semi-conducting body part (5).

    • The prevention to the large scale of the polymer bushing is performer and the attempt to the high voltage of the operating voltage is performed. A polymer bushing 1 of this invention is provided with a conductor bar 2 which is centrally arranged and has a conductor insertion hole 2a at a lower end part, a rigid insulator 3 which is provided at the outer circumference of the conductor bar 2 and has a receiving port 31a for a cable termination 7, and a polymer covering 4 which is provided at the outer circumference of the insulator 3 and that a number of shades 4a are formed separately along the longer direction at the outer circumference. Besides, a large diameter part 33 is provided at the upper part than the conductor insertion hole 2a in the neighborhood of the lower end part of the insulator 3. And, a cylindrical shielding metal fitting 6 is concentrically embedded together with the conductor bar 2 at the aforementioned large diameter part 33. Further, an electric-field stress-control layer 5 is provided at the interface between the aforementioned large diameter part 33 and the polymer covering 4.
